I've found KT150s perform their best in amps truly designed to run them natively at their optimum operating rage.
My current mono KT150 amps run higher plate voltage, with 25% larger transformers, as compared to all of my prior amps with EL34, KT88, KT120s.
Tried KT150s in my smaller amps with lower plate voltage(s), and KT88s were better. KT150s sound different and better in the amps designed for them. It's a different sound, stage, tone, musicality in purpose built amps vs just plugging them into a socket that will fit them.
